Rev Match Active in Sport+ Throttle Setting?
I have 6MT and while driving today in Sport+ throttle, my car did the auto rev match on downshift. It happen twice while exiting the highway, then when I got into stop and go traffic the rev match went back to being inactive (didn't change any settings just left it in sport+ throttle as I wanted to test).
Has anyone ever experienced this? Wondering if I need to bring it in to the dealer...again. Thanks |

I have never had sport+ auto rev match. Neither have I ever had efficient or sport NOT auto rev match. On my car, for better or worse, it functions exactly as intended.
I wish BMW would have just gone w/ a button that enables and disables it so we can choose when, and in what mode, we want to use auto rev match. |
